Overview of the Massachusetts Math Standards



The Massachusetts Math Standards are designed to provide a clear and consistent framework for mathematics education across the state. They encompass a range of grade-level expectations outlining what students should know and be able to do at each educational stage. The standards are organized into two primary categories:

- Content Standards: These standards outline the specific mathematical concepts and skills that students are expected to learn at each grade level.
- Practice Standards: These standards describe the habits of mind and skills that students should develop as they engage with mathematics.

Content Standards



The content standards are divided into several key domains, which include:

1. Number and Operations: Understanding and working with numbers, including whole numbers, fractions, and decimals.
2. Algebra: Recognizing patterns, understanding relationships, and using mathematical symbols to express mathematical ideas.
3. Geometry: Exploring shapes, spatial reasoning, and the properties of geometric figures.
4. Measurement: Understanding and applying concepts of measurement, including length, area, volume, and time.
5. Data Analysis and Probability: Collecting, analyzing, and interpreting data, as well as understanding the basics of probability.

Each domain is further broken down into grade-specific standards that outline expectations for student learning.

Practice Standards



The practice standards emphasize the skills and attitudes students should develop throughout their mathematics education. These include:

1. Problem Solving: Engaging with complex problems and developing strategies to solve them.
2. Reasoning and Proof: Analyzing mathematical arguments, constructing logical arguments, and demonstrating reasoning skills.
3. Communication: Articulating mathematical ideas clearly, both verbally and in written form.
4. Connections: Making connections between mathematical concepts, other disciplines, and real-world applications.
5. Representation: Using various representations of mathematical ideas, including visual aids, symbols, and language.

Structure of the Standards



The Massachusetts Math Standards are structured to ensure a coherent progression of learning from early childhood through high school. Each grade level builds on prior knowledge, allowing students to develop a deep understanding of mathematical concepts over time.

Grade-Level Expectations



The standards delineate expectations for each grade, from Kindergarten through Grade 12. For example:

- Kindergarten: Students learn to recognize numbers, understand basic addition and subtraction, and explore shapes and spatial relationships.
- Grades 1-5: Focus on developing a strong number sense, mastering operations, and beginning to explore more complex concepts in geometry and measurement.
- Grades 6-8: Introduction to algebraic thinking, proportional reasoning, and more advanced geometry concepts.
- Grades 9-12: Emphasis on higher-level mathematics, including algebra, geometry, trigonometry, and calculus, preparing students for college and careers.

Assessment and Accountability



To ensure that students are meeting the standards, the state employs various assessment tools. These assessments help educators gauge student understanding and inform instruction. Key components include:

1. MCAS (Massachusetts Comprehensive Assessment System): Standardized tests administered to students in Grades 3-10 to assess their proficiency in mathematics aligned with the standards.
2. Formative Assessments: Ongoing assessments used by teachers to monitor student progress and adjust instruction as needed.
3. Summative Assessments: Comprehensive evaluations at the end of a unit or course to determine overall student learning.
